用法筆記

Usually refers to the built-in finger control area on a laptop. Touchpad is a very common alternative name, especially when contrasting it with a separate mouse.

常見錯誤

I moved the arrow with the mousepad.
I moved the pointer with the trackpad.
💡a mousepad is the mat under a mouse, not the built-in touch surface on a laptop.
My trackpad is very sensible today.
My trackpad is very sensitive today.
💡sensitive is the usual adjective when the trackpad reacts too easily.
